Achievement Gap Discussions

Achievement-gap discussions refer to conversations and initiatives aimed at understanding and addressing disparities in educational outcomes among different student groups, often based on race, socioeconomic status, ethnicity, or other demographic factors. These discussions focus on identifying root causes of achievement disparities and implementing strategies to promote equity and access in education.

Key Features

  • Focus on educational equity and fairness
  • Data-driven analysis of student performance disparities
  • Stakeholder engagement including educators, policymakers, students, and families
  • Implementation of targeted interventions and policy reforms
  • Ongoing dialogue aimed at continuous improvement

Pros

  • Promotes awareness of systemic inequalities in education
  • Encourages development of targeted support programs
  • Fosters inclusion and diversity in academic settings
  • Can lead to policy changes that benefit underserved students

Cons

  • Can sometimes lead to polarizing debates or resistance
  • Discussion may lack actionable follow-through without committed implementation
  • Risk of oversimplifying complex socio-economic issues
  • Potential for stigmatization of certain student groups if not handled sensitively
